Thats pretty high but you won't be able to find these deals that these others speak of. Because the new car market is cold, the used car market is hot. Prices now are about 2K more than they were last winter. Trust me, I shopped for 6 plus months before buying my 2006 pony package leather, shaker 500, ford racing axle back exhaust, s&b cold are intake, and only 19,946 miles last week. I payed 15,500 for it and where I live I got a great deal. Its in perfect condition and is a carfax one owner no accidents etc... I bought it through a smaller used car store that sells around 50 cars a month. I also found a similar one with all the same options except it had a manual transmission and 35K miles. They wanted 17,500! My point is shop around and definitely don't buy before driving a couple more. I drove four before buying and they all drove differently. I would also recommend buying the unlimited car fax reports for 30 days on carfax.com. I did that so that I could rule out all the cars that had been in accidents. As for dbirdrm's example either that vehicle has been in an accident, has a savage title, isn't in very good condition or he bought it from somone who had no idea what their car was worth. Also if a dealer trys to sell you a warranty know that they are making a lot of money off of it. Dealers pay about 50% of what they sell the warrantys for.
